New Milton House is a purpose-built home close to Alsager town centre, and includes a specialist household, innovatively designed to support the needs of older people with dementia. New Milton House is very much a part of the local community, and the team makes every effort to ensure that there is a feeling of ‘home from home’ and a friendly atmosphere.

Review from Percy W (Resident / Service User) published on 16 May 2018 Submitted via Postal Card
Overall Experience
Dad was made to feel very welcome from day one. He had spent three weeks in hospital and was admitted to New Milton House for a months respite to help prepare him for home which was his goal.
He became much stronger over the few weeks and gained his confidence after not a very good experience in hospital.

The staff were helpful, respectful and nothing was too much trouble. Dad was able to have familiar things from home around him, which, at 90 years old, was very reassuring for him. He has stated if the need arose he would be more than happy to return.

Review from Elizabeth W (Daughter of Resident) published on 10 November 2017 Submitted via Website
Overall Experience

My mother has been here nearly a year and has received the very best care and attention from day one. This home provides the closest thing to a home from home environment for both my mother and the family when we visit. The staff truly care and take time to find out each residents likes and dislikes, the food is all home cooked and always well balanced as well as delicious. The activities range from those who are more outgoing to those who prefer quieter pastimes. The home has a number of areas to relax in but my mother often chooses her room, which is always spotless as are her clothes and bedding. The hairdresser on site is an extra bonus and ensures my mother always looks her best. It was a hard decision for all of us to choose residential care but now we couldn't contemplate anywhere else, I live over 1 1/3 hrs away but I know can always pick up the phone to speak to my mother or to the staff if I have any questions and without fail they all know exactly where and how my mother is.
